I found this book highly disturbing...Although this book is written by "the dog", so to speak, it leaves unanswered too many existential questions leaving the reader to ponder whether the dog's actions made any real difference to others and more importantly, to Himself, or whether in fact He realized He had lived His entire life according to a lie.

I really loved this book. It was so original - with the story of a family told through the eyes of their Labrador - a Labrador with a sacred mission to protect his family - and who in the process, ends up committing some crimes not typical for a dog! It made me think of my Buns and mostly, I just loved how inventive this book was! Though, I am a sucker for dog books I think that even a non-dog lover would enjoy this curious tale.

This is a story about a troubled family told from the dog's perspective. It is a bit dark however there is also some humor. I enjoyed it and may look for others from the same author.
